Team,

The cut-over of the Larkspan shared component library to semantic versioning completed last night. All consuming apps now pin a major version and receive patches automatically; minor bumps require an explicit upgrade ticket. If a customer reports a visual regression, first confirm which major line their tenant is on before escalating to the Brindleworth platform group. For reference, the active configuration values are reproduced below.

settings of tahop-tajof:
QUENWYN_PIN=9469
QUENWYN_METRICS_HOST=metrics.quenwyn.lumicworks.internal
QUENWYN_LOG_LEVEL=error
QUENWYN_TENANT=kasdor

**Franchise Agreement — Orelko Coffee Works** (Managers only)

Heads of department: the master franchise agreement with Bravant Hospitality is signed. Coverage: the Westmarch corridor, ten outlets over three years. Royalty terms standard; supply sourced centrally from our Dunhollow facility. Operational handover begins next quarter. Further direction on where this fits in our plans appears in the confidential note below.

internal memo for tagef-hadup: Gross margin on Ulaath came in at 15 percent against a plan of 5 percent. Only 7 of the 120 pilot accounts renewed Ulaath, so a churn review is set for October 15.

Following yesterday's missed pick-up, we have replaced Brinmoor Carriage with a driver from Quillhaven Express for the remaining consignment. The two sealed document tubes are unchanged and still carry the green tamper tape applied on Monday. Expected arrival is between 14:00 and 15:30; the new driver has the same manifest copy. Please verify seal integrity on arrival and note any deviation in the log before accepting. The hand-over instruction for the incoming courier is stated immediately below.

drop instructions, bajep-hafog: the ulaath quenwyn courier leaves the julwyn quenok aldion ledger at gate 6968 under passcode 377573

Break-glass access — Ormway migration project. While we refactor the legacy ORM layer, external plugin authors may hit situations where the compatibility shim fails and direct database access is the only way to recover plugin state. This path bypasses the Ormway query guard, so every use is audited and must be reported within one business day. To activate break-glass mode, supply the recovery passphrase shown below.

recovery phrase for fahog-yahif: wenael-fraox